OSX users may jump for joy, or weep… whatever floats your boat concerning Microsoft’s latest decision to drop support for Windows Media Player on OSX. This coming just after Microsoft’s recent decision to end support for Internet Explorer on OSX. I’m assuming no hearts were broken with that announcement.
Fernando tipped us off to the fact that Microsoft is now endorsing Flip4Mac as a free alternative to playing WMV files on OSX. Flip4Mac allows playback of WMV files from within Quicktime.
